Does anyone have experience with changing from wood masts to alumuinum masts. Is it possible to change both masts in a ketch without tearing the whole boat apart. The displacemant of the boat is 26400lbs with a LWL of 30'4" and LOA of 37'4" with a sail area of 567 Sq. Ft. I'm not sure if when measuring sail area for a ketch that they include the mizzen. I would like to increase the sail area if possible. But don't I also need to replace the wooden part of the mast that goes down into the hull of the boat.

Yes, it is possible. You will have to modify the existing mast step to mount the aluminium mast base, possibly modify the deck/cabin roof opening to suit the different shape of the aluminium mast, and buy or create a new mast boot to keep the wet out. Presuming that you are keeping the same sailplan, you should be able to keep the rigging points on the hull the same.
